A 2023 software glitch at the state’s Motor Vehicle Commission led to roughly 6,600 noncitizens being registered to vote during the Murphy administration, Gov. Mikie Sherrill announced.People who disclosed that they were not citizens were nonetheless placed on voter rolls in New Jersey.
